Abstract

Abstract: Checking of ecological components is vital throughout the most recent couple of many years. Specifically observing agrarian conditions for different factors like temperature, dampness and pH esteem alongside different components can be of more importance. A traditional approach to measure these factors in an agricultural environment meant individuals are taking measurements manually and checking the mat various times. Soil investigation is the significant job for ranchers to develop and deliver to the legitimate harvest. In this paper the soil condition and nutrients level in soil are analyzed by EVANA Sensor. By doing so the random forest algorithm is predict the nutrient level and crop grown.
